Natural Face Wash for Oily and acne-prone skin

Oily skin produces excess oil and therefore attracts more dirt and bacteria. This leads to a lot of skin problems such as acne, blackheads and pimples. Using natural face wash ensures excess oil is removed and skin feels less greasy and clean.

Infused with the goodness of tea tree oil, these natural skin face washes will kill bacteria, heal acne and acne scars while also preventing breakouts.
- Take 15 drops of tea tree essential oil in a bowl and add ¼ cup of castor oil and half cup grapeseed oil
- Mix well and transfer to an airtight jar
- Take a few drops of this oil cleanser on your fingertips and gently massage into your skin for about a minute
- Dip a washcloth in hot water and place it on your face
- Once it cools down, remove the washcloth and wipe your face with a clean washcloth to get rid of the oil. Pat dry.

Clay is one of the best natural ingredients for oily and acne prone skin. It absorbs excess oil, deep set dirt and impurities from deep within the skin to give you soft and healthy skin. Aspirin has anti-inflammatory and anti-bacterial properties that fight acne-causing bacteria. Therefore the combination of clay and aspirin is an excellent natural face wash for oily and acne prone skin.
- Crush 2-3 aspirin tablets and add 2 teaspoons of clay to it
- Add water to form a smooth paste
- Allow it to work for 10 minutes or until it dries and then wash it off with cold water.

Filled with natural enzymes, milk works as a wonderful natural cleanser and exfoliator. It cleanses the skin well, and orange peel powder helps to control oiliness. Together, these two ingredients keep your skin clean and manage the oiliness while tightening skin pores and unclogging them.
- Mix three tablespoons of raw milk and one teaspoon of orange peel powder to form a paste.
- Apply this all over your face using a cotton ball and massage for five minutes.
- Let it sit for another five minutes, and then wash it off with lukewarm water.

With its exfoliating properties, besan can help remove excess oil from your skin. On the other hand, turmeric fights bacterial growth. Sandalwood is the best ingredient for giving your skin a glow. Thus, this natural face wash will work like magic for your acne-prone skin.
- In a bowl, mix 2 tablespoons besan with ½ tablespoon turmeric powder and ½ teaspoon sandalwood powder.
- Add a little rose water to form a paste.
- Apply the paste all over your face and neck and let it dry. Once dry, wash it off.
Natural Face Wash for Normal to dry skin

Using a natural face wash for normal to dry skin can be tricky as a lot of ingredients tend to remove oil from the skin. Therefore you have to be very careful while looking for a DIY face wash for normal to dry skin type.

Yogurt has natural, gentle exfoliating properties that remove dead skin cells and loosen up dirt and makeup residue sitting on the surface of your skin. Almond on the other hand has great moisturising properties that ensure your skin does not feel dry or stretchy.
- In a grinder add some almonds to get a fine powder
- Transfer to a bowl and add 2 tablespoons of yogurt
- Gently massage this paste into your skin in circular motions
- Wash off with lukewarm water

Gram flour is one of the most versatile and most trusted natural face washes ingredients. It has been used for decades by women of all skin types. Its gentle exfoliating properties give you smooth and soft skin instantly. Malai or cream, on the other hand, has moisturising properties that restore the skin’s pH balance.
- Mix 2 tablespoons gram flour with equal amount of raw milk or cream to form a smooth paste
- Apply all over face and massage in gentle upward circular motions
- Allow it to stay for 15 minutes or until it dries off
- Wash off with lukewarm water.

One of the reasons why curd is used on the skin is its super moisturising properties. This mask is a boon for dry skin as curd is an excellent natural moisturiser, and honey is a natural humectant and emollient. This mask will make your skin feel supple and moisturised.
- Mix 2 tablespoons curd and 1 teaspoon of honey in a bowl.
- Apply evenly on the face and leave it on for 2-3 minutes.
- Wash it off with cold water and moisturise afterwards.

Another natural moisturiser that works wonders for dry skin is olive oil. Glycerine is a natural humectant, which means it retains moisture on the skin, thus keeping dryness away. It also softens the skin.
- In a bowl, mix half a cup of olive oil and 2 tablespoons glycerine. Add a few drops of water and combine well.
- Use a small quantity to wash your face and store the rest in a glass bottle.
- Massage the face wash all over your face, and rinse off with water.
Natural Face Wash for Sensitive skin

Sensitive skin is easily irritated by harsh chemicals, artificial fragrances and colours, so using a natural face wash will really help. Natural ingredients are gentle on skin and do not cause an allergic reaction unless of course, you use the wrong one. Below we have mentioned two face cleansers for sensitive skin that will do the trick.

Coconut oil has healing, moisturising and skin calming properties which makes it an excellent ingredient for dry and sensitive skin types. Honey also moisturises skin and makes it soft and healthy.
- Mix together 4 tablespoon coconut oil, 2 teaspoons raw honey and 4 drops of lavender oil in a bowl until well combined
- Transfer to an airtight jar for storage
- Take a dime-size amount of the cleanser in your palms and massage into the facial skin
- Rinse off with lukewarm water

Milk contains lactic acid which is an AHA that removes dead skin cells naturally. Honey on the other hand opens pores, extracts dirt and since it has antibacterial properties, it also fights bacteria and heals acne plus acne scars effectively. If you have any irritation or rashes on your skin, applying raw honey can do wonders for your sensitive skin type. This honey and milk natural face wash will make your skin glow and will control excessive oil.
- Take 2 teaspoons of raw milk and add a teaspoon of honey to it
- Once you have a smooth lotion like texture apply it all over your face
- Massage it onto your skin using your fingertips for 2-3 minutes
- Rinse off with lukewarm water

Reducing inflammation, moisturising the skin, gently exfoliating it and relieving itchiness are just some of the benefits of using oatmeal on the skin. As you can guess, all of these would help those with sensitive skin, so make sure you try this natural face wash!
- Combine a handful of ground oatmeal with water to form a paste.
- Massage this paste on your face and wash it off in 2 minutes with warm water. Follow it up with a moisturiser.

One of the gentlest ingredients for the skin, aloe vera’s soothing properties make it an ideal ingredient for sensitive skin. On the other hand, honey is antibacterial; thus, it kills the bacteria on your skin and prevents infections. This face wash is an ideal soothing cleanser for sensitive skin.
- Mix 1/4th cup of aloe vera gel with the same amount of honey. Use raw honey if you have it.
- Optionally, you can also add 2 tablespoons of argan oil to this mixture.
- Take a small amount of it and apply it to your face in a thin layer. • After a minute, wipe it off with a warm washcloth. You can store the remaining cleanser in the fridge for using it the next time.
